Growing Utility Costs

When power bills suddenly rise, it might indicate underlying problems with the HVAC system that need prompt attention. Homeowners should monitor their regular energy costs closely, as substantial increases can indicate inefficiencies. Common causes include clogged filters, refrigerant leaks, or malfunctioning components that force the system to work harder. Also, older units may have trouble maintaining efficiency, resulting in increased operating costs. Regular maintenance checks can help spot these issues early and potentially prevent expensive repairs or replacements. If a sudden increase in energy bills is noticed alongside other symptoms such as inadequate heating or cooling, it may be necessary to consult a professional. Acting quickly can lead to better energy efficiency and lower monthly expenses.

What's the Right Way to Pick Your HVAC System?

Finding the ideal HVAC system might seem overwhelming, but understanding key factors can make easier the decision-making process. First, homeowners should assess their particular temperature control requirements based on the size of their space and local climate. This guarantees the system is appropriately sized for efficiency and comfort.

Next, assessing performance metrics, such as SEER and AFUE, is crucial. Superior ratings often lead to lower operating costs over time. Additionally, considering the type of system—central air, ductless mini-splits, or heat pumps—can impact both maintenance and installation.

Financial limitations should also be taken into account; while initial costs are significant, potential future cost reductions should not be disregarded. Homeowners should research reputable brands and seek expert advice to verify proper installation. Ultimately, a well-researoned choice will result in enhanced comfort and reduced energy expenses in the years to come.

Premier Energy-Conserving HVAC Replacements

Countless resource-saving HVAC modifications can markedly advance home ease while cutting utility bills. One of the most potent upgrades is the installation of a programmable thermostat, allowing homeowners to adjust heating and cooling schedules based on their daily routines. Another worthwhile option is high-efficiency air filters, which improve indoor air quality and system performance by trapping more dust and allergens.

Upgrading to a adjustable-speed blower motor also improves energy performance, delivering precise airflow and decreasing energy usage. Furthermore, sealing air ducts and adding insulation can avoid costly energy loss, guaranteeing that conditioned air gets to its intended spaces.

Ultimately, investing in ENERGY STAR-rated appliances guarantees superior performance and lower energy use, making them a smart choice for eco-conscious homeowners. Together, these upgrades not only support a more sustainable environment but also lead to substantial ongoing savings on energy bills.

Standard Ventilation Duct Challenges

HVAC systems rely heavily on the condition of their ductwork, which can often encounter multiple issues that undermine performance and air quality. Common problems include leaks, which allow conditioned air to escape, lowering efficiency and increasing energy costs. Dust and debris accumulation can obstruct airflow, leading to uneven heating or cooling throughout a home. Additionally, improper insulation can result in temperature imbalances, causing the system to work harder. Ducts may also suffer from mold growth, posing health risks to occupants. Regular inspections and professional cleaning are essential to identify and rectify these issues, ensuring peak system performance and improved indoor air quality. Addressing duct problems promptly can enhance comfort and extend the lifespan of HVAC systems.

What Interval Is Recommended for HVAC Maintenance Services?

Typically, HVAC servicing should be scheduled at least once a year. However, twice-yearly inspections, especially before summer and winter, can enhance system efficiency and lifespan, guaranteeing peak operation throughout the seasons.

What Perks Does a Programmable Thermostat Provide?

A smart thermostat boosts energy efficiency, allowing users to configure specific heating and cooling schedules. This produces reduced energy bills, better satisfaction, and reduced damage to HVAC systems, supporting longer equipment lifespan and maximum functionality.

What signs reveal that my system uses energy efficiently?

To assess if a system is energy-efficient, one should review its SEER rating, track energy bills, and review maintenance history. Additionally, contrasting performance with newer models can deliver insight into potential enhancements and savings.

Can I install an HVAC system Myself?

Attempting to install an HVAC system by yourself is generally not recommended due to complexities and code requirements. Skilled professional setup guarantees protection, effectiveness, and regulatory adherence, ultimately providing improved long-term performance and reliability for home temperature management requirements.

What Licenses Are Needed for HVAC Setup?

Local standards typically require permits for HVAC placement, encompassing electrical, water, and operational documentation. Occupants should consult local permit offices to verify compliance with codes and circumvent unforeseen fines or complications during the installation.
